Sorts Of Liposuction Techniques
When considering liposuction surgery, it is essential to understand that there are different methods available, each tailored to fulfill different needs and choices. Conventional lipo makes use of a cannula to suction fat from targeted locations through small incisions. Tumescent liposuction involves injecting a solution to numb the area and reduce bleeding.
Laser-assisted liposuction, or SmartLipo, makes use of laser energy to liquefy fat prior to elimination, making it much less intrusive and promoting skin tightening up (Liposuction In Austin). Ultrasound-assisted liposuction uses ultrasound waves to break down fat cells, making them simpler to remove
For a gentler strategy, power-assisted liposuction uses a vibrating cannula, minimizing the effort required for fat elimination. Each technique has its benefits and potential downsides, so it's important to go over these options with your specialist. Prospective Risks and Issues
Although lipo therapy is typically safe, it's essential to be mindful of possible dangers and complications that can develop. There's additionally the risk of extreme blood loss, leading to hematomas or even requiring added procedures.
In unusual cases, you might experience a lot more significant difficulties like embolism or negative responses to anesthesia. Nerve damages is another possibility, leading to temporary or long-term feeling numb in the treated location. Additionally, you might take care of fluid build-up, requiring drainage.

Feasible Side Effects
During your recovery from lipo treatment, it is necessary to be aware of potential adverse effects you might experience. Swelling and wounding prevail, generally coming to a head within the very first couple of days. You may likewise really feel inflammation or pain in the treated locations; this is regular and must improve in time. Some people report short-term tingling or modifications in skin level of sensitivity, yet these impacts usually fix as you heal. In rare cases, you could experience infection or blood embolisms, so it's necessary to keep an eye on any type of unusual signs and symptoms. Price Factors To Consider and Budgeting for Lipo
Lipo therapy can substantially differ in cost, making it important to recognize what affects rates prior to choosing. A number of factors enter into play, consisting of the kind of lipo treatment, the specialist's experience, and your geographical location. Typically, you can anticipate costs to vary from $2,000 to $7,000 per session.
Do not neglect to represent extra expenses, such as anesthesia, center costs, and post-operative care. It's smart to talk to multiple centers to contrast rates and services. Some centers offer financing choices or layaway plan, which can help spread out the price gradually.
